Metastatic breast cancer is a secondary cancer—the cancerous cells originate in breast tissue and then travel to other parts of the body The most common areas of breast cancer metastasis are the bones, lungs and liver Following an initial breast cancer diagnosis, a patient will receive a personalized monitoring plan for metastatic reoccurrence from their care team.
The first signs of metastatic breast cancer can include a lack of appetite and fatigue
